What are some common challenges a Remote Live In Ranch Hand might face, and how can they be addressed?

As a Remote Live In Ranch Hand, you may encounter challenges such as working in isolated locations, managing unpredictable weather conditions, and handling a wide variety of tasks independently. Effective communication with ranch owners or managers—often via phone or radio—is essential for staying aligned on priorities and reporting issues. Building strong time-management skills and maintaining self-motivation are crucial for succeeding in a remote environment. Additionally, being adaptable and proactive in learning new ranching techniques will help you thrive in this dynamic role.

The main difference is that a Remote Live In Ranch Hand primarily performs general ranch duties and outdoor work, while a Remote Livestock Caretaker focuses specifically on caring for livestock. Both roles require outdoor skills and remote living, but the Caretaker role emphasizes animal health and welfare certifications.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Live In Ranch Hand,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Live In Ranch Hand, you generally need hands-on experience with animal care, general maintenance, and equipment operation,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with tools like tractors, ATVs, fencing equipment, and sometimes basic livestock management software is beneficial. Strong self-motivation, problem-solving, and communication skills are vital, especially when working independently or in isolated environments. These skills ensure the ranch runs smoothly, livestock remain healthy, and emergencies are effectively managed even in remote settings.

What are Remote Live In Ranch Hands?

Remote Live In Ranch Hands are workers who live on a ranch, often in rural or isolated areas, and are responsible for maintaining livestock, property, and daily operations. Their duties can include feeding and caring for animals, repairing fences and equipment, and assisting with various ranch activities. Because they live on the property, they are available for emergencies and can work flexible hours, adapting to the ranch's needs. Remote ranch hands typically work far from cities, sometimes with limited access to amenities, which requires self-sufficiency and adaptability.

The Revenue Manager is responsible for implementing and supporting Canyon Ranch pricing, yield, distribution and selling strategies, and revenue management best practices in order to maximize total revenue, drive growth and increase profitability for the company. Prior hospitality experience highly preferred.

This position will be remote with a preference to be near one of our locations (Austin, Fort Worth, Las Vegas, Lenox, Tucson)


Responsibilities

WHAT YOU'LL DO AS A CANYON RANCH COLLEAGUE

Forecast and Analysis:

  • Forecasting and reporting for resort revenues with high accuracy.
  • Highlight trends that impact the forecast, historical performance, analyze future pace, and present strategy recommendations to property teams,  ownership and corporate teams.
  • Develop reporting for revenue and analysis as needed.
  • Identify opportunities and apply revenue management techniques and critical analysis to maximize performance and profitability in other departments of the resort such as spa, food & beverage, health & performance.
  • Support to the Area Director of Revenue Management and the Director of Revenue Management.

Strategies:

  • Implement and support revenue management best practices.
  • Create, implement, measure, and adjust inventory control strategies for the resort based on forecasted demand and remaining capacity in order to maximize total resort revenues, market share and profitability across all departments.
  • Align strategies with sales, marketing, digital, reservations and other stakeholder departments’ guidelines and initiatives in order to meet business goals to drive revenue growth and increase profitability and to achieve/exceed budgeted revenues and profitability while growing market share.

Systems and Operations:

  • Manage key aspects of the property management system, booking engine and electronic distribution and monitor channel performance.
  • Manage Central Reservations System (CRS) to ensure appropriate pricing and availability of inventory across all channels.
  • Build rate codes and manage any system issues and improvements. 


Meetings:

  • Attend, support and as needed lead weekly revenue meetings and Daily Business Reviews.
  • Attend other meetings as requested by General Manager or Corporate Director of Revenue Management.
  • Represent the Revenue Management department of Canyon Ranch in all interactions and communications with both internal and external stakeholder (meetings, conference calls, projects and initiatives, written communications, emails, reports) ensuring an exemplary degree of professionalism.

Qualifications

WHAT YOU'LL NEED TO BE SUCCESSFUL

  • Strong analysis and forecasting skills.
  • 3-5 years previous experience in hospitality/hotel industry or related field a plus.
  • Capable of high level organization and data analysis in MS Excel.
  • Demonstrated proficiency in concepts such as RevPAR, RGI and their use in measuring market share.
  • Demonstrated skill in competitive rate analysis using industry-standard competitive rate shopping services.
  • Proficient with hospitaity management systems including Opera and Synxis experience a plus.
